We're recruiting an experienced HR Consultant (Industrial Relations) to partner with leaders and Trade Union representatives, connecting business priorities with our People strategy and strengthening our Trade Union Partnership. You'll shape and deliver effective people interventions, using insight into our workforce and culture to help achieve business objectives. You'll also ensure a consistent, fair and robust approach to union negotiations, consultations and queries.

The role combines hands-on coordination with specialist advice and coaching for people managers, ensuring transparent, legally compliant union engagement. You'll lead TU-focused projects and work closely with HR centres of expertise and HR partners. Strong technical knowledge of HR and industrial relations legislation and practice is essential. You'll proactively build trusted relationships with key stakeholders to deliver positive, constructive outcomes.

What you will be doing as HR Consultant - Industrial Relations:

  • Designing and delivering Trade Union related IR interventions and strategies.
  • Leading on IR areas, providing a bespoke consultancy service to leaders and other HR departments.
  • Handling escalated in-depth and complex queries.
  • Analysing and interpreting research data to inform IR strategy and approach.
  • Building trusted relationships, acting as a confidant and forming alliances with internal/external stakeholders.
  • Ensuring business leaders understand and are engaged with IR activities.
  • Working flexibly and collaboratively across business and HR functions to ensure effective planning and delivery.
  • Identifying ways to work with resistance and complex problems.
  • Leading timely and efficient delivery of planned IR programmes into the organisation by communicating programme intent and coaching business leaders to assure delivery/support outcomes.

Working Pattern: Hybrid, Reading with some travel to other sites.

What you should bring to the role:

  • Proven hands-on experience of developing/deploying an industrial relations strategy which positively impacts the business and the way people work.
  • Solid experience working with heavily unionised organisations.
  • Expertise in IR policy and procedures including detailed and up-to-date knowledge of legislative requirements.
  • Able to manage the employment legal system, and prepare for and manage cases/TU disputes.
  • The ability to drive effective working relationships with the TU partnership through successful consultation and negotiation to drive positive change in the business.
  • Be able to understand and speak the 'language of the business', be business savvy, and how to translate the organisation plan into an IR plan by being solutions focused.
  • Excellent expertise of shaping and driving delivery of successful change and transformation processes.
